The 2018 InsureTech Connect (ITC) conference is history. In its short three-year life, the ITC affair has grown from 1,500 to 6,000 attendees. This year, an estimated 500 CEOs were there.
“It’s hard to believe,” says Jay Weintraub, CEO and co-founder of the conference. “I think what’s so exciting is that more and more of the insurance leadership is showing up.”
While attendees are interested in the hundreds of speakers and exhibitors, they really show up because of the opportunities to connect with and learn from each other, according to Weintraub.
In these interviews at the ITC, Weintraub connected with Wells Media’s Andy Simpson to discuss the phenomenon that is the ITC and how ITC is helping to change the insurance industry.
